Starting in October last year we (the Brisbane Guitar Making School) began a project that eventually became the "Fire and Rain" guitars.
During a break in one class the idea was raised - "what can we, as luthiers, do to help people through the drought in rural Queensland and New South Wales?". We make guitars, so anything we did had to revolve around that. The school had made a charity guitar before, but we wanted to do something special (well, as special as we could).
Andrew and Trent used their contacts to source the wood, hardware and other sundries (Hiscox cases etc).
A bunch of the students did the rest. The end result is two very nice guitars that are currently being raffled by Rural Aid Australia with the proceeds going to their charity "Gift of Music", which provides musical instruments and programs to disadvantaged rural kids.
